From what applicants from previous years in my programs have shared, it is normal to have to switch dates around a bit after all the invites roll in. Sites are *generally* very understanding and try to accommodate to the best of their ability. Previous year applicants contacted the internship coordinator by phone or email and very nicely explained the scheduling conflict and inquired whether switching interview dates would be possible. In some cases, folks have had to arrange for phone interviews when it has been impossible to resolve a scheduling conflict. My advice is to wait until all your invites are in and then request any changes, that way you are at least "armed with certainty". It would be counterproductive to free up Jan 5 if you don't get the interview at Lancaster General (although I hope you do!). This is just what I have been told...others feel free to chip in!
